Lymphoma in Dogs: An Overview
Lymphoma is a cancer (neoplasia) that affects lymph nodes and other organs containing lymphoid tissue.

 


Lymphoma in cats
Lymphoma in young cats occurs most frequently following infection with feline leukemia virus (FeLV) or to a lesser degree feline immunodeficiency virus (FIV).
